Even if a blind user wouldn't want to use Compiz, it is still a bad idea for the desktop to provide options that could leave the user in a state where they can no longer use their computer. If a blind user were to enable Compiz by accident (or without understanding that it would break their ability to use the computer), this would be a bad thing. Also, as Shawn highlights, there are probably use-cases where supporting keyboard navigation and compiz together would be useful to some users. Ideally, accessibility should work reasonably regardless of whether Compiz is enabled or not. Brian
